IJ51043: ENABLING CHECKBOX FOR ROTATING ITEM IN TOOLS APPLICATION GIVES AN SYSTEM ERROR BMXAA9922

Error description

  • Issue Description:
    It is not allowed to set a Tool from non rotating to rotating
    when an Item/ Tool with the same name on a different Itemsetid
    is used.
    
    STEPS TO REPRODUCE:
    1. Login to Maximo application and Navigate to tool application
    
    2. Create a tool TEST1 with itemset SET1 for a site BEDFORD and
    Save.
    2. In more actions click on Add tool to storeroom and add it to
    CENTRAL storeroom of Bedford with balance=0.
    3. Change the status to active.
    4. Navigate to default information and change the default site
    from BEDFORD to CHILEHDQ.
    5. Navigate to Item master(CM) application and create new item.
    Itemnum=TEST1 with site=CHILEHDQ and itemset=SET2.
    6. Change the status to active and add it to storeroom SANTIAGO
    with balance =10.
    7. Navigate to Inventory(CM) of site CHILEHDQ and search for
    item TEST1. Make it active.
    8. Navigate to Inventory usage and create new usage(E.g:1002).
    9. Select FROM SITE as CHILEHDQ, click on select items under
    usage lines and select the TEST1 as item.
    10.Expand the item , check for mandatory fields and add location
    as SANTIAGO.
    11.Change the status to complete and save it.
    12.Goto Tools application and try enabling the check box
    ROTATING and observe.
    
    RESULT: The following error message is displayed "This item is
    active and has been added to a storeroom. It cannot be made
    rotating(BMXAA9922)".
    EXPECTED RESULT: Error message should not be displayed
    
    REPORTED IN VERSION:
    Tivoli's process automation engine 7.6.1.3
    IBM Maximo Asset Configuration Manager 7.6.7.3

Problem summary

  • ****************************************************************
    * USERS AFFECTED:                                              *
    * MAXIMO                                                       *
    ****************************************************************
    * PROBLEM DESCRIPTION:                                         *
    * ENABLING CHECKBOX FOR ROTATING ITEM IN TOOLS APPLICATION     *
    * GIVES AN SYSTEM ERROR BMXAA9922                              *
    ****************************************************************
    When identical items are present on two different sites, The
    rotating item checkbox becomes read-only, even if the current
    inventory balance for that one specific item on a particular
    site and org is zero and it is not currently used anywhere.
    While another identical item on a different org and site has a
    current balance of more than 0.
    

Problem conclusion

  • This will be fixed in a future release.
